@Nazar Whenever you don't have the option to SUM and you see only COUNT - your data is DATA TYPE - TEXT
So go and change the Data Type for the 2 Line Value Columns
@Nazar Line Values - change to SUM - not COUNT
also turn on the secondary axis (when you open up the Y-Axis there will be a scroll bar (scroll down)
